The young adult chronic inpatient: research with a different perspective.

A Gralnick, J Gantz, C L Caton.   

Abstract

Young adult chronic patients have become an increasingly difficult population for the psychiatric hospital to treat. These patients are also now of mounting concern to public officials and those who must deal with them in the community. The reports on treatment for these patients emanating from the public sector are far from encouraging. This study compares the results of treatment rendered in a private hospital with an active treatment program, with those from the public hospitals. The facts would suggest reason for hope in treating these young adult chronic patients.
